2010 Ford Super Duty Cab Choices and Bed Length: The 2010 Ford Super Duty is available in three cab configurations:
Regular cab, SuperCab with rear seats accessed through rear-opening doors and the more popular and spacious Crew Cab
with four full-sized, front opening doors. Regular Cab trucks are available with an 8-foot bed. The SuperCabs and Crew Cabs
are fitted with either a 6.75 foot bed or the longer 8 foot bed.
2010 Super Duty Engine Choices: The three engines available on the 2010 Super Duty are a 5.4-liter Triton V-8,
a 6.4-liter Triton V-10 and a 6.4-liter Power Stroke V8 Turbo Diesel Engine that pushes the envelope of power with 350hp @ 3,000 rpm a whopping 650 lb.-ft. of tourque @ 2,000 rpm with Peak torque coming at only 2,000 rpm and thanks to the precision of the piezo actuated fuel injectors the will start in under two seconds at -20 degrees fahrenhite. Ford offers a 6-speed manual transmission and a 6-speed TorqShift automatic transmission of which the automatic will take up most of the availability for dealer inventories. The 2010 Diesel Engine, 6-Speed Automatic transmission combination in the Crew Cab Dual Rear Wheel configuration will allow you to haul just about anything with a 24,600-lb. maximum towing capacity when properly equipped.
2010 Super Duty TorqShift® Transmission
The proven TorqShift® transmission was designed for the high torque of a turbo diesel engine and includes a selectable Tow/Haul Mode that compensates for altitude, grade and load. It also features a three-plate, two-stage torque converter to reduce noise when the converter is locked.
2010 Super Duty Special Features and options:
The 2010 Super Duty rear step that drops from the rear tailgate for easy entry into the bed is sure to be a favorite amongs the big truck owners. A grab handle helps you steady yourself while stepping up.
The stowable bed extender is another useful feature. The previous model took up too much space when not in use and most generally ended up not being on the trucks most of the time. The Super Duty's new extender splits in two, and folds away against the bedside thereby not hindering any useable space when not in use.
The large power mirrors telescope inwards and outwards and lay flat against the truck when you need to move through tight areas. All performed by the power mirrors knob inside the cabin.
Super Duty® has the first factory-installed, fully integrated Trailer Brake Controller (TBC) available in a full-size pickup. No installation hassles or aftermarket worries. TBC is integrated with the ABS and synchronizes vehicle and trailer brakes for seamless braking, even with the heaviest loads. Telescoping trailer tow mirrors are included. TBC is standard on XLT, Cabela’s®, Lariat, King Ranch® and Ford Harley-Davidson™; optional on Super Duty® F-250/F-350 XL.

Rapid Heat Cab Heater: Rapid-Heat is an available supplemental heating element on diesel trucks that helps bring the interior temperature up to a comfortable level more quickly. The self-regulating heater integrates into the climate controls to decrease the time it takes to reach a comfortable heating level.
Rear View Camera: The optional Rear View Camera displays a wide view for when you’re backing up as well as a clear picture of the hitch — useful when hooking up the trailer. The camera is mounted in the tailgate handle and viewed in the self-dimming interior rearview mirror — for easy line of sight right where you need to be looking when backing up (or on the navigation screen, if equipped). Standard on King Ranch® and Harley-Davidson™. Available on XLT, Cabela’s® and Lariat.
Ford Voice-Activated Ford SYNC Bluetooth Technology: The 2010 Super Duty® offers all the great features of the available voice-activated Ford SYNC® System* — plus two new features: 911 Assist™ and Vehicle Health Report. With SYNC you can access your music collection on your MP3 player by genre, album, artist or song title and operate your Bluetooth®-enabed phone with simple voice commands.* You can even make music selections through your flash drive by voice command. SYNC gets a major system upgrade with the addition of 911 Assist. Within seconds after airbag deployment, SYNC uses your cell phone connection that you programmed into the system to make a call to a local 911 emergency operator. A prerecorded message will then play when the call is answered, and you'll be able to communicate with the 911 operator.† Along with 911 Assist™, SYNC will offer a Vehicle Health Report feature. SYNC gathers information from the vehicle's control modules and transmits it through the cell phone connection that you programmed into the system to Ford by way of an 800 number. You can receive these health reports free of charge by e-mail or text-message alerts.
